2.6.6 Specifications for PMP 400/430 kitted, connectorized radio (antenna included)
• Connectorized radio (N-type connector) and connectorized antenna kitted together
• 90° sectors
• Antenna optimized for system coverage vs. system self-interference for 90° sectors
(3 dB beam pattern of 60° azimuth by 5° elevation, with near-in null fill)
• 5.8 GHz - 18 dBi gain for antenna. 18 dBi antenna gain minus 1 dB cable loss plus
16 dBm transmit power gives the regulatory max 33 dBm EIRP (10 MHz Channel).
• 5.4 GHz - 18 dBi gain for antenna. 18 dBi antenna gain minus 1 dB cable loss plus
10 dBm transmit power gives the regulatory max 27 dBm EIRP.
• 4.9 GHz - 17 dBi gain for antenna. 17 dBi antenna gain plus 18 dBm transmit power
gives 35 dBm EIRP.
• 13 lb, 28 x 8.25 x 11 in (hwd)
• ~6 kg, 71 x 21 x 28 cm (hwd)
